You should enable two-factor authentication whenever possible. That way, it becomes more difficult for hackers to get into your website, and it ensures that your customers’ information is safe and secure. Be transparent with customers

Take a look at the suggestions below. : Users should know what information is collected. They also need to understand why you need this information. Make the privacy policy clear. Ask users for permission before collecting information. Limit data New Zealand Business Fax List collection: Collect only the information you need for a specific business process. Try not to ask for personal information if it is not necessary. This applies, for example, to social security numbers, credit ratings or credit card information. If a background check is required, you must request permission first. Use secure data storage: What should you do when you have collected data from customers? Make sure you store information about users in a secure database.
